Intel Core i5 13420H vs AMD Ryzen 3 8440U

We compared two laptop CPUs: Intel Core i5 13420H with 8 cores 2.1GHz and AMD Ryzen 3 8440U with 4 cores 3.0G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Core i5 13420H 's Advantages
Newer PCIe version (5.0 vs 4.0)
Larger L3 cache size (12MB vs 8MB)
AMD Ryzen 3 8440U 's Advantages
Released 11 months late
Better graphics card performance
Higher specification of memory (LPDDR5x-7500 vs DDR5-5200)
Larger memory bandwidth (89.6GB/s vs 76.8GB/s)
Higher base frequency (3.0GHz vs 2.1GHz)
Lower TDP (15W vs 35W)
